Undergraduate programmes in colleges and universities are confused tangles of unrelated and specialized electives. Courses aimed at career preparation far outnumber those emphasizing intellectual development. As a result, our graduates are not prepared to enter a workplace where ability to change and flexibility to adapt are facts of life, nor can they become fully contributing members of a rapidly changing society. Drawing on his experience as a professor, chief academic officer, and association leader, Schaefer exposes the problems that cut across all of academia, such as student consumerism, overspecialization of disciplines, and a system that rewards esoteric publishing over good teaching. He suggests specific changes that must take place if the education of the young is to be really effective. No library descriptions found. |
